This elongated piece of matrix is host to hundreds of super sparkly, blue veszelyite crystals. The blue of veszelyite in this quality is so different from other blues in the mineral world: it's lighter and brighter than azurite yet similar to the vibrant teal-blue of cavansite. Veszelyite crystals on this piece are in isolated crystals, loose aggregates and tight clusters with individual crystals 2 to 4 mm in length. The crystals are wonderfully translucent with an intense and bright blue color displaying an incredible luster that beautifully accents the smooth, white to gray-white hemimorphite surface. The bright blue of the veszelyite crystals and their translucency makes them stand out on the contrasting hemimorphite matrix. One of the richer specimens of this quality from finds of early 2020 which we bought directly from the miners' co-op.
